Transaction 72a40bb182941890800d5cd6ea7488e07da4e79ce516e0e30a4bf49cab669243

1 Input
2 Outputs
  • 72a40bb182941890800d5cd6ea7488e07da4e79ce516e0e30a4bf49cab669243:0
  • value  12680839
    address  1F3TuS9pbpWSvRs8mfquutJ4UQqziBTRCj
  • 72a40bb182941890800d5cd6ea7488e07da4e79ce516e0e30a4bf49cab669243:1
  • value  18216794
    address  16qfnvquwCUWzpvdNK5VVsSs4hLNpNdV6P